Buying property in Delhi will soon cost more. The Delhi cabinet on Monday approved the revision of registration fee, increasing the sum from the current Rs 100 to one per cent of the sale amount (or the circle rate of the area concerned). Revenue department has approved a proposal to levy a flat one per cent charge on property registrations with immediate effect, doing away with the Rs 30,000 ceiling.
